Tumultuous /(tū̇*mŭl"tū̇*ŭs)/

Tu·mul·tu·ous

Tumultuous

a.
  1. Full of tumult; characterized by tumult; disorderly; turbulent.
    The flight became wild and tumultuous.
  2. Conducted with disorder; noisy; confused; boisterous; disorderly; as, a tumultuous assembly or meeting.
  3. Agitated, as with conflicting passions; disturbed.
    His dire attempt, which, nigh the birth Now rolling, boils in his tumultuous breast.
  4. Turbulent; violent; as, a tumultuous speech.
